AOTMP, an information services company that operates its own AOTMP University telecom management training and certification program, recently announced an update to that training program which includes a host of new courses.
The company says these updates are arriving to better reflect the demands of today's job market in the telecom management industry. This means the new courses and certifications will tackle management of both fixed and mobile infrastructures in order to bring best practices to telecoms globally. David King (News - Alert), the senior vice president of Efficiency First operations at AOTMP, spoke in his company's announcement about the need for proper management training.
“Telecom management training allows an organization to ensure its employees have baseline knowledge as well as standardization of best practices and consistency across the organization,” King said. “Organizations realize alignment of workflow, increased efficiencies throughout the organization, and create the foundation for a center of excellence. Certified individuals also ensure they are implementing best practices, which brings increased job satisfaction and professional development to make them more desirable in the workplace.”
One primary update the University has received is the addition of a new online interface. Now, students can easily navigate their ways through assigned courses. They can also keep track of courses they have finished and get an overall view of what it will take to complete a whole level of certification.
Ease of navigation will be necessary for individuals who want to complete either role-based certifications or professional certifications. Those which are role-based may invoice auditing or mobility, among many others, AOTMP points out. Professional certifications also come in a variety of levels from Silver to Gold, Platinum, and Master. Many role-based certifications are required to reach these levels of expertise.
